Autumn/Winter 2021
Models
Brizzy Chen
Charlotte Russe is a clothing retail chain store in the United States, headquartered in San Diego, California. Fashions in the stores are targeted at women in their teens and twenties. The company owns and operates stores in 45 states. It can be found in many malls/shopping centers. As of June 2014, Charlotte Russe operates 560 stores.